NASINU Defends 2025 Extra Beach Soccer League Title as Maharaj Nets Hat-Trick

In a thrilling display of skill and determination, the NASINU team successfully defended their title in the 2025 Extra Beach Soccer League, beating Navua 5-3 in a captivating final held at the Fiji Sports Council Beach Soccer Pitch in Laucala Bay, Suva. The match showcased NASINU’s dominance, particularly through the exceptional performance of Ranit Maharaj, who scored a remarkable hat-trick.

The match began with both teams engaged in an intense battle, resulting in a narrow 3-2 lead for NASINU at halftime. However, the second half saw Navua struggle against NASINU’s formidable attacking strategies, granting them additional opportunities to extend their lead and secure the victory.

Team president Jagindar Singh praised the players for their unwavering commitment throughout the competition. Acknowledging their undefeated record, he expressed gratitude towards the team for their hard work and resilience in clinching the final win. “The boys gave their all in this match, and I thank them for their hard work in getting the win,” Singh remarked.

Moreover, Singh highlighted the vital contributions of Nigerian player Emmanuel Mathew Etim, noting his consistent scoring in every match. “Our players are experienced, and I’m proud of Emmanuel’s performance; he has been a key player for our side,” he said. Despite the challenges faced in the first half, Singh inspired the team to come together and maintain focus, leading them to a well-deserved triumph.

In addition to the players’ remarkable efforts, Singh extended his appreciation to the team’s sponsors, supporters, and families for their unwavering belief in NASINU’s capabilities.
